What Is NAD+?
NAD (nicotinamide adenine dinucleotide) is a coenzyme in every cell that helps convert food into energy, supports DNA repair, and keeps metabolism sharp. Think of NAD+ as the spark plug for your cells. Low NAD+ can feel like low energy, slower recovery, and brain fog.

3) Longevity & DNA Repair
NAD+ is involved in activating sirtuins—proteins linked to healthy aging and DNA maintenance. More NAD+ → better cellular housekeeping.
